Lucknow, Dec. 14 -- The forty-eight hours validation exercise of the 14th Indo-Nepal Joint Battalion Level Training--Exercise 'Surya Kiran' started at the Nepal Army Battle School, Salijhandi in the Rupendehi district of Nepal on Saturday. During the validation exercise, both the armies will validate various drills, procedures and other nuances involved in joint operations while undertaking counter-terrorist operations. The exercise will also validate swift movement of troops using helicopters. Specialist troops of both the contingents will train in house clearing, room intervention and hostage rescue drills under simulated conditions.
